SOAS University of London, founded in 1916, is a prestigious institution known for its focus on the study of Asia, Africa, and the Middle East. It offers a unique blend of interdisciplinary education in areas such as languages, politics, economics, and law. SOAS has built a reputation for its diverse and global community, attracting students and scholars from all over the world, and continues to play a significant role in shaping global understanding of these regions.

Eligibility Criteria
To be eligible for the SOAS Master’s Scholarships, applicants must meet the following criteria:
- Fee Status: Must be classified as a Home fee status applicant.
- New Admissions Only: Only candidates applying for a master’s program starting in 2025/2026 are eligible.
- Academic Requirements:
- Must hold or expect to achieve a First-Class Honours degree from a UK university or an international equivalent.
- Applicants with a 2:1 degree may apply but will not be prioritized.
- International degree holders must provide references and transcripts to demonstrate they rank among the top students in their institution.
- Admission Offer: Applicants must have applied to SOAS but do not need to have received an offer by the scholarship deadline. However, they must secure an unconditional offer by the time the scholarship panel reviews applications.
- English Language Requirement: Applicants must meet the English language condition of their SOAS admission offer (if applicable). If an English test is required, applicants should arrange it early to meet the requirement promptly.
- Pre-sessional Courses: The scholarship does not cover funding for pre-sessional courses.
Benefits
- Covers £5,000 towards tuition fees.
- For two-year programs, the award is split into £2,500 per year.
- The scholarship is only valid for the first year of study for one-year programs.
- Awardees are selected based on academic merit, work experience, and personal statement.
